Ketchikan, Alaska, is famous for its salmon runs and breathtaking scenery, but if you’re eager to try something different, a private halibut fishing charter offers an unforgettable adventure on the water. For $715 per person, you get about four hours of fishing with all gear included, in a setting that combines rugged wilderness with comfort. Led by Oasis Alaska Charters, this experience is popular enough to be booked about 90 days in advance, which hints at its high value and demand.
What we really appreciate about this trip is its personalized nature — it’s a private charter, so no crowded boat or strangers sharing your experience. The boats are well-equipped with top-of-the-line electronics and safety gear, and the scenery along the coast of Southeast Alaska is simply stunning. You’ll get a chance to cast for halibut, a flatfish that’s a true prize among sport fishers, and enjoy the chance to reel in a big catch.
A couple of things to keep in mind: fish processing and transportation aren’t included, which means you’ll need to arrange those separately if you want to take your catch home. Also, while the experience is fantastic in good weather, poor weather could mean rescheduling or cancellation — a common concern in Alaska’s unpredictable climate.

What’s Included and How It Matters for You
This private halibut fishing experience by Oasis Alaska Charters offers all fishing gear—rods, reels, lines, and tackle—so you don’t need to worry about bringing your own or renting equipment. This is a significant perk, especially for travelers unfamiliar with local gear, as it guarantees you’re using well-maintained, high-quality equipment. Plus, bottled water, snacks, and soda are provided, making your four-hour journey comfortable without needing to bring your own refreshments.
The boats themselves are designed with anglers in mind. They feature comfortable fishing platforms, roomy cabins, and private marine toilets, which might sound small but are well worth mentioning for comfort and convenience during a day out. The electronics onboard—such as fish finders and GPS—are top of the line, helping your guide locate the best fishing spots and maximize your chances of landing a halibut.

What to Expect on the Day
Your day begins at 708 North Point Higgins Rd, where you’ll meet your captain and board your private vessel. The schedule is approximately four hours, giving ample time to fish, relax, and enjoy the scenery. During the trip, your guide will steer you to the most promising fishing grounds, explain techniques, and help you reel in the fish. Many reviews highlight successful catches—one even mentions “caught 2 halibut off the rip,” which suggests good odds if conditions are favorable.
The Catch and Its Value
Halibut is a prized sportfish, and landing one can be quite the thrill. The opportunity to fish for other species like rockfish or salmon is a bonus, though it’s worth noting that these are not kept unless in season. As one reviewer pointed out, “we couldn’t keep those because they weren’t in season,” but the experience of catching them adds to the adventure.
Access and Logistics
The tour offers hassle-free transfers from certain locations, which simplifies logistics—especially important if you’re arriving by cruise ship or staying nearby. Keep in mind that fishing licenses and fish processing are extras, so plan ahead if you want to keep your catch or have it processed after the trip.
